Meta hired Jiahui Yu for AI advancement

larepublica.pe (Spanish)

Meta, led by Mark Zuckerberg, has hired AI expert Jiahui Yu for $100 million, aiming to dominate the AI field. This move is part of Meta's broader strategy to advance its AI capabilities. Yu, a co-creator of GPT-4.1 and GPT-4 models, will join Meta's new "Superintelligence Labs." The hiring also included other AI experts, costing a total of $1.3 billion, and is seen as a significant loss for OpenAI, where Yu previously worked. This acquisition reflects the intense competition in AI, with Zuckerberg seeking to bolster Meta's position. OpenAI's CEO, Sam Altman, expressed concerns about Meta's approach to AI development.
